Danielle is known as a leading voice for female writers mixing both comedy and heart to deliver songs and stories that cross generational appeal. Danielle first gained attention with her first musical "Non-Equity The Musical!" which was a hit in the New York City International Fringe Festival and now a cult classic for musical theatre nerds. Since then Danielle has written the book and lyrics to several shows including New York Times Best Selling Author Sheryl Berk's "Dance Divas Nutcracker Ballet" which was Off Broadway on Theatre Row. Her dark comedy "The Bridge Play" was one of the 6 plays selected to be part of the SummerShortsNYC series along with playwrights Neil LaBute, Nick Payne, and Share White. Danielle has written several stand alone musical theatre songs that have been seen from Lincoln Center to Poland. As a performer Danielle has been all over the world having been a part of 6 different touring shows including Nickelodeon and Spank! The Fifty Shades of Grey Parody- for which she wrote one of the songs "Please Don't Spank My Butt". Danielle was also the lead producer, writer, and star of the new hit girls night out musical comedy - Little Black Dress - which just finished playing it's 25th city.
